While 401(k) and rollover IRA accounts have some similarities, they’re also really unique. Both of those types of accounts offer pre-tax savings: You may set money in prior to deciding to pay taxes on it and you will delay your income tax payment right up until you take the money out in retirement. But with a 401(k), your investment selections are dictated by your employer. With an IRA, your investment alternatives are Just about unlimited, for the reason that most brokers offer a big selection of investment options.

The plan administrator will have to provide you with a written explanation of your respective rollover options for the distribution, like your correct to have the distribution transferred directly to another retirement plan or to an IRA.

Based on how you move your money, there may be tax implications. If you move your money into an account with exactly the same tax therapy as your old account, there shouldn’t be issues as long as you deposit any checks you get from your 401(k) into a tax-advantaged retirement account within sixty days.
